The platform no longer sells SMS. Each café saves its OWN Kavenegar API key + sender line (new Cafes columns + migration) and campaigns are sent and billed through that account. Backend: - GET/PUT /sms/settings (Manager/Owner; key echoed masked, verified against the provider before saving) - campaign + balance use the café's credentials; SMS_NOT_CONFIGURED error when missing; plan-tier SMS gating removed everywhere (PlanLimitChecker, SmsMarketingService, billing status) - platform Kavenegar config stays ONLY for login OTPs (env/DB) - design-time DbContext factory so `dotnet ef migrations add` works without booting the host Dashboard: - SMS screen: provider-settings card, not-configured callout, campaign form disabled until configured; quota bar removed (usage stays as info) - subscription screen + plan comparison no longer show SMS limits Admin panel: - Kavenegar/SMS section removed from integrations (request field now optional; stored OTP config untouched) - SMS limit field removed from the plan editor - nav label "درگاه و پیامک" → "درگاه پرداخت و AI" fa/en/ar translations. 86 tests pass; all tsc clean.
